Equal Time - A dead man is found in a quarry, a young woman goes missing, and a "mafia war" ensues. But Salvo's gut tells him all is not what it seems. Mimi and Beba prepare for the baby's christening.

Goofs | The Cuffaro family are Mafia rivals of the Sinagra family, and Montalbano is trying to prevent the outbreak of a full-on Mafia war between them. The characters are inconsistent in how they pronounce the name of the Cuffaro family. Mostly it is pronounced as "Cùffaro" (stress on the first syllable) but in some scenes it is pronounced "Cuffàro" (stress on the second syllable). Montalbano, Fazio and Don Balduccio Sinagra all variously use one pronunciation, then the other.
